That had not been the situation, prior to the First World War, when most of residential automobile makers immediately renewed their dealer franchises at the end of the calendar year. Automatic revival afforded a particular degree of service protection particularly for low volume suppliers. Franchise business revival guarantees like that had actually all however vanished by 1925 as auto suppliers regularly ended their least successful outlets.


Such unsympathetic procedures just softened after the 2nd Globe War when some residential automakers began to expand the length of franchise business agreements from one to five years. Carmakers might have still scheduled the right to terminate arrangements at will; however, many franchise business contracts, beginning in the 1950s, included a brand-new stipulation intended directly at one more equally irritating trouble specifically safeguarding car dealership succession.

Auto dealerships give a range of solutions related to the trading of cars. One of their major features is to act as middlemans (or intermediaries) in between automobile producers and clients, acquiring lorries directly from the producer and afterwards selling them to customers at a markup. Furthermore, they usually offer financing choices for purchasers and will help with the trade-in or sale of a client's old vehicle.
